The school where I teach music has asked me once again to make music for their annual art auction fundraiser. Getting ready for this gig (which takes place in a month) I was struck today by how much better things get when you find the right people. I think this applies to everything, actually, not just music; but it applies especially much to our rehearsal today.

Three of us in my living room, playing our songs with one another and all of us surprised, I think, at how much better the songs became when opened up and shared.

This is the first time we’ve practiced together and, based on our rapport, I’m very excited for the show!

This is Nando’s song, with Nando singing and playing classical guitar, and Morgan and me on steel string guitars. It’s called Buying Zen:

This is Morgan’s, with Morgan himself singing and playing guitar, Nando providing lead on classical, and me on bass. Nastja sat in too, playing a hand drum while nursing. If that’s not a super mama, I don’t know what is. This song is called Soberless:

And this is mine, with me singing and playing guitar, Morgan on bass, and Morgan and Nando together singing amazing background vocals which, to my ear, absolutely make the song. It’s called Proverbs:
